Did you know that the health of your vagina (I prefer to call her *yoni) has its own unique microbiome? In fact, your overall health impacts your vaginal ecology and vice versa, which creates a very important internal ecosystem. Vaginal health is so vital that it is considered a sixth vital sign.
The Symptoms of a Disrupted Vaginal Microbiome:
You experience chronic pelvic pain and infection, UTIs, vaginal itching and irritation, yeast, Gardnerella, Group B Strep infections, vulvovaginitis (overall inflammation and irritation of the vagina, the vulva, or both), or vaginal dryness.
Painful sex.
You have used antibiotics, singularly or chronically.
Infertility issues (conception difficulties, implantation issues, and miscarriages).
You have PCOS - Elevated androgens are closely related to vaginal dysbiosis.
You did / currently have an IUD.
